分布式存储是对象存储吗,深入探讨分布式对象存储,是对象存储吗?及其在数据存储领域的应用与挑战
- 综合资讯
- 2025-03-30 21:30:51
- 2

分布式存储并非等同于对象存储,但二者紧密相关,本文深入探讨分布式对象存储,分析其是否属于对象存储范畴,并探讨其在数据存储领域的应用与面临的挑战。...
分布式存储并非等同于对象存储,但二者紧密相关,本文深入探讨分布式对象存储,分析其是否属于对象存储范畴,并探讨其在数据存储领域的应用与面临的挑战。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的数据存储方式已无法满足需求,分布式对象存储作为一种新型的数据存储技术,逐渐受到广泛关注,本文将从分布式对象存储的定义、特点、应用场景以及面临的挑战等方面进行深入探讨,以期为相关领域的研究和实践提供参考。
分布式对象存储的定义
分布式对象存储是一种基于对象存储技术的分布式存储架构,它将数据以对象的形式存储在多个节点上,通过分布式文件系统实现数据的分散存储和高效访问,与传统的文件存储、数据库存储相比,分布式对象存储具有以下特点:
图片来源于网络,如有侵权联系删除
-
对象存储:以对象为单位存储数据,每个对象包含数据内容、元数据以及访问控制信息等。
-
分布式:数据存储在多个节点上,通过分布式算法实现数据的负载均衡和故障转移。
-
高扩展性:可横向扩展,支持海量数据的存储和访问。
-
高可用性:通过冗余存储和故障转移机制,保证数据的安全性和可靠性。
-
高性能:通过分布式计算和缓存技术,提高数据访问速度。
分布式对象存储的特点
-
对象存储:分布式对象存储以对象为单位存储数据,便于数据的组织和访问,对象包含数据内容、元数据以及访问控制信息等,便于数据的检索和管理。
-
分布式:分布式对象存储将数据分散存储在多个节点上,提高数据存储的可靠性和可用性,通过分布式算法实现数据的负载均衡,提高系统性能。
-
高扩展性:分布式对象存储可横向扩展,支持海量数据的存储和访问,当数据量增长时,只需增加节点即可满足需求。
-
高可用性:分布式对象存储通过冗余存储和故障转移机制,保证数据的安全性和可靠性,在节点故障的情况下,系统仍能正常运行。
-
高性能:分布式对象存储通过分布式计算和缓存技术,提高数据访问速度,支持多协议访问,便于与其他系统集成。
分布式对象存储的应用场景
-
大数据存储:分布式对象存储适用于大数据场景,如日志存储、视频存储、图片存储等。
图片来源于网络,如有侵权联系删除
-
云计算平台:分布式对象存储是云计算平台的重要组成部分,提供海量数据的存储和访问服务。
-
物联网:分布式对象存储适用于物联网场景,如传感器数据存储、设备数据存储等。
-
文件共享:分布式对象存储可应用于文件共享场景,如企业内部文件存储、个人云盘等。
-
分发:分布式对象存储适用于多媒体内容分发场景,如视频点播、直播等。
分布式对象存储面临的挑战
-
数据一致性:分布式对象存储在数据分散存储的过程中,如何保证数据的一致性是一个挑战。
-
数据安全性:分布式对象存储面临数据泄露、篡改等安全风险,需要采取有效措施保障数据安全。
-
故障转移:在节点故障的情况下,如何实现快速故障转移,保证系统的高可用性是一个挑战。
-
扩展性:随着数据量的增长,如何实现分布式对象存储的横向扩展是一个挑战。
-
性能优化:如何通过优化算法和硬件设施,提高分布式对象存储的性能是一个挑战。
分布式对象存储作为一种新型的数据存储技术,在数据存储领域具有广泛的应用前景,分布式对象存储在数据一致性、安全性、故障转移等方面仍面临诸多挑战,随着技术的不断发展和完善,分布式对象存储有望在数据存储领域发挥更大的作用。
本文链接:https://www.zhitaoyun.cn/1951475.html
发表评论